资源简介:
To identify the gene expression in the peripheral edge of the lesional (PE) skin of psoriasis vulgaris. Methods: Full-thickness skin biopsies of PE skin and uninvolved skin were taken from psoriasis patients. Transcriptomic profiling was constructed by high-throughput next-generation sequencing (NGS) technology. Result: A total of 1,202 DEGs were identified. Of these, 653 (54%) were upregulated and 549 (46%) were downregulated. These DEGs might play a pivotal role in psoriasis pathogenesis. This study accelerates psoriasis-associated gene discovery in the whole picture of PE skin. Overall design: PE skin and uninvolved (UN) skin biopsies were taken patients with moderate to severe psoriasis vulgaris. RNA-seq was performed using Next-Generation sequencing. Alterations of mRNA in PE skin compared to those in UN skin were identified as differentially expressed genes (DEGs).
